Coin, sceat, Series G
Description
English: An early-medieval silver sceat of early Secondary Phase Series G (type 3a; c.710-25); mint: uncertain (possibly Quentovic) bearing a profile head facing a cross and, on the reverse, a square containing three crosses and a ringed pellet.
Depicted place (County of findspot) East Riding of Yorkshire
Date between 710 and 725

The Portable Antiquities Scheme (PAS) is a voluntary programme run by the United Kingdom government to record the increasing numbers of small finds of archaeological interest found by members of the public. The scheme started in 1997 and now covers most of England and Wales. Finds are published at https://finds.org.uk
